Product contains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C)
which, being chlorine based, is a controversial material from a
long term eco and health preferable stance. However PVC's
durability, long performance life, resilience to moisture and low
maintenance requirements make it a commonly used product.
Furthermore, Accolade Plus utilises a small percentage of
post consumer recycled PVC content which reduces these impacts to a
minor extent.
The first step in production of PVC is
making the monomer, vinyl chloride. This process involves chlorine
gas and may involve mercury in the case of other manufacturers (see
Glossary).
Vinyl Chloride monomer (VCM) is a Category 1 carcinogen with
potential worker health impacts during manufacture. Contemporary
air filtration minimises OH&S implications. Disposal via
incineration (unlikely in Australia) can produce dioxins. Armstrong
World Industries (Australia) Flooring division offer a product
takeback scheme (see PAC 7 End of Life). Accolade Plus is
in compliance with the 'Best Practice PVC Guidelines' and
Accolade Plus utilises Australian manufactured Vinyl
Chloride that uses mercury free technology.
Product contains a
small percentage of constituents (>0.1%) that are associated
with the Risk Phrases: do not breathe fume, keep locked up, avoid
exposure, material and container must be disposed of as hazardous
waste. These issues refer to the Occupational Health & Safety
during manufacturing of the raw ingredients of these products and
are not considered a risk when bound into the final product.
Accordingly, precautions for workers such as reducing the risk of
inhalation and appropriate storage and transport and using
appropriate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) will mitigate
potential issues to low risk in accordance with an
ecospecifier risk assessment. Furthermore,
Armstrong World Industries (Australia) Pty Ltd have implemented a
certified ISO 14001 EMS to ensure the appropriate management of
constituents and commitment to improvement.
The un-reacted raw
materials of some of the dark coloured flooring options contain
carbon black. In 2006, the IARC reclassified carbon black as
possibly carcinogenic to humans (Class 2B). This issue relates to
the inhalation of pure powdered and ultra-fine carbon black dust
during manufacture and is not considered a risk, as the carbon
black is not in a respirable form when bound into the product.
Refer to Materials Safety Data Sheet for further information.

An ecospecifier LCA EcoPoint is the weighted
results of the Cradle to End of Life LCA analysis of the building
material, compared to a 'Business as Usual' or typical worst case
scenario product used within the market. The ecospecifier LCA
EcoPoint score for a product is determined by product raw materials
composition, manufacturing processes and transportation impacts and
includes any required preparation and directly associated
components.
The life cycle impacts considered by the EcoPoint
score include:
- Energy and Fuel use
- Air Pollution
- Ozone Depletion
- Human Health
- Ecosystem Quality
- Eco-Toxins and Waste
- Resource Depletion
- Water Pollution

The mining and processing of calcium
carbonate can produce emissions to land from surface impoundments
of liquids, solids, slurries and from storage facilities.
Accolade Plus has been certified as
Best Practice PVC by NCS International mitigating potential
biodiversity impacts associated with the manufacturing of virgin
PVC. Petroleum, the primary raw material of PVC, can have
significant marine biodiversity impacts in its extraction and
potentially catastrophic impacts when spills occur.

REPLACEMENT PARTS
This is a homogeneous product. Approximate pattern
matching may be possible if surface is damaged and cutting-in is
required. Exact colour match cannot be guaranteed.

PRODUCT STEWARDSHIP PROGRAM
Armstrong World Industries (Australia) Pty Ltd offers a
publically available Product Stewardship Program (PSP) for
Accolade Plus which entails contractual arrangements with
their customers to take products back at the end of the product's
in-use phase. Armstrong World Industries (Australia) Pty Ltd will
provide appropriate arrangements to collect off cuts and end of
life products for recycling into new flooring products or recycling
by an external facility.

Indoor Environment Quality
Accolade Plus has been tested for TVOC to ASTM
D5116 and complies as a minimum with TVOC emissions limits as
follows:
a) Total VOC limit
0.5mg/m2/hour
b) 4-PC (4-Phenylcyclohexene)
0.05mg/m2 per hour.
Product does not adversely affect IEQ and
these low emissions add to a healthy indoor environment.
